Introduction to LED 3mm Bicolor Technology

LEDs, or light-emitting diodes, are semiconductor devices that emit light when an electric current passes through them. The 3mm bicolor LED is a specific type of LED that can produce two different colors simultaneously. This is achieved by incorporating two separate semiconductor layers within the LED die, each emitting light at a different wavelength. The most common color combinations for 3mm bicolor LEDs are red and green, yellow and blue, or red and blue.

Characteristics of LED 3mm Bicolor

The 3mm bicolor LED has several key characteristics that make it a popular choice in the lighting industry: - Size and Form Factor: At just 3mm in diameter, these LEDs are incredibly compact, making them suitable for integration into tight spaces without sacrificing visibility. - Color Combination: The ability to emit two distinct colors allows for a wide range of applications, from simple indicator lights to complex message displays. - Longevity: LED 3mm bicolors have a long lifespan, typically ranging from 30,000 to 50,000 hours, which is significantly longer than traditional incandescent bulbs. - Energy Efficiency: These LEDs are highly energy-efficient, consuming only a fraction of the power required by traditional lighting solutions. - Color Temperature: Bicolor LEDs can be designed to emit a wide range of color temperatures, from warm to cool, depending on the application.

Applications of LED 3mm Bicolor

The versatility of LED 3mm bicolor makes them suitable for a wide range of applications: - Indicator Lights: These LEDs are commonly used in electronic devices to indicate power, status, or other system notifications. - Decorative Lighting: Bicolor LEDs are used in architectural lighting, landscape lighting, and decorative lighting fixtures to create visually appealing effects. - Message Displays: In digital signage and scoreboards, 3mm bicolor LEDs can be used to display text and images, providing a cost-effective solution for advertising and information dissemination. - Automotive Industry: These LEDs are used in automotive applications for dashboard illumination, brake lights, turn signals, and other indicator functions. - Consumer Electronics: From computer mice to calculators, 3mm bicolor LEDs are used to provide visual feedback and enhance the user experience.

Manufacturing Process

The manufacturing process of LED 3mm bicolor involves several steps: 1. Material Preparation: High-purity gallium nitride (GaN) and indium gallium nitride (InGaN) are used to create the semiconductor layers. 2. Epitaxial Growth: The semiconductor layers are grown on a sapphire or silicon substrate using molecular beam epitaxy (MBE) or metalorganic chemical vapor deposition (MOCVD). 3. Die Sawing: The epitaxial layers are cut into individual LED dies using a diamond saw. 4. Lead Bonding: Metal leads are bonded to the dies using a combination of thermal and electrical bonding techniques. 5. Encapsulation: The LED dies are encapsulated in a transparent epoxy or silicone material to protect them from environmental damage. 6. Testing: The finished LEDs are tested for electrical and optical characteristics to ensure they meet the required specifications.
